Introduction:
Healthcare is a complicated system that includes unique economic processes, regulatory requirements, and quality indicators that are not found in the traditional business setting. Therefore, developing unique skill sets relating to organizational leadership and interprofessional team development is essential for leaders within the healthcare industry at any level. As the complexity within the healthcare industry continues to increase, it is important to understand the comprehensive approach to patient care management across the continuum and how the concepts of organizational leadership and team development support leaders in creating a patient-centric environment.
The purpose of this assessment is to provide a framework through which you can experience and understand the unique leadership concepts within healthcare and understand the implications of business and regulatory requirements on providing patient-centered care. You will use system theory, change theory, self-assessment, and team development to design a strategy to increase patient-centered care. You will ensure, using leadership concepts and theories, a sustainable model of healthcare delivery throughout the changing healthcare system based on future trends, evidence-based practice, and regulatory expansion.
For this assessment, you will use the attached Patient- and Family-Centered Care Organizational Self-Assessment Tool, to analyze the patient- and family-centeredness of your current practice setting. This form will guide you in evaluating your current work setting for gaps in patient-centered care attributes. Based on your analysis, you will create a strategy to bridge those gaps and increase patient-centered care.
